Ghana, in addition to climate-related policies, strategies and plans has developed a National Energy Transition Framework (2022) subsequently leading to the development of the Ghana Energy Transition and Investment Plan (GETIP, 2023). This plan comes with some critical implications, which this paper seeks to highlight with the aim of contributing or informing the decision-making processes. Part 1 of this paper will focus on the historical data/information on Ghana’s crude oil production and usage as well as an underlining controversy

The AfDB’s Country Focus Report (CFR) are policies that seek to accelerate African countries' economic growth and build resilience to shocks. They provide governments and potential investors with up-to-date, accurate data to inform policy and investment decisions. This paper raises some observations from the bank’s 2022 CFR for Ghana, which primarily focuses on climate resilience (agriculture), just energy transition and climate finance. Ghana government has indicated plans to establish a “2 x 350MW Supercritical Coal Fired Power Plant” which represents the first phase of the development which is to be further expanded either by a 4×350MW (or 2×600MW). This project arguably shall derail the Paris Climate Agreement. This publication (PART 1) analyses the Scoping Report and provides feedback on the Community Entry Exercise conducted in the community where the plant is to be sited.
